Based on a true story, Christine Collins (Angelina Jolie) has her son kidnapped. An exhausting search is initiated to locate him and months later, he is returned. However, she quickly realizes this is not her son. She presses for a new search to being, but as a woman she is facing an uphill battle in 1920s Los Angeles. There are cops who seem to have their own motivations and a public who doesn’t believe her. However, her luck begins to turn as she finds an ally and a friend in a Reverend (John Malkovich), who helps and aids her in her search.
